jun 13, 1840 - Edward Oxford - If he have been the
instrument of any plot or conspiracy to
destroy her Majesty, as seems to be implied
the statement, that at tbe lodgings of this
youth have been found a black drape,having
attached to it three satin bows of a blood-red
colour, and piece of paper containing a list of
members of a secret society we trust justice
will overtake the whole the guilty parties.
West Kent Guardian Saturday 13 June 1840
